[PATCH 1/2] panic: panic=-1 for immediate reboot

When kernel BUG or oops occurs, ChromeOS intends to panic and immediately
reboot, with stacktrace and other messages preserved in RAM across reboot.
But the longer we delay, the more likely the user is to poweroff and lose
the info.

panic_timeout (seconds before rebooting) is set by panic= boot option
or sysctl or /proc/sys/kernel/panic; but 0 means wait forever, so at
present we have to delay at least 1 second.

Let a negative number mean reboot immediately (with the small cosmetic
benefit of suppressing that newline-less "Rebooting in %d seconds.."
message).

panic= [KNL] Kernel behaviour on panic: delay <timeout>
- seconds before rebooting
+ timeout > 0: seconds before rebooting
+ timeout = 0: wait forever
+ timeout < 0: reboot immediately
Format: <timeout>
